﻿@charset "GB2312";
body { font-family: "微软雅黑", "Hiragino Sans GB", "Microsoft YaHei", tahoma, arial, simsun, "" }
body { margin-top: 100px 
	    margin: 0px;
    padding: 0px;
    font-family: 'Microsoft Yahei';
    font-size: 14px;
    color: #333;
    background: #1a1819;
    min-width: 320px;
    max-width: 640px;
    margin: 0px auto;
    margin: 0 auto;
    position: relative;
    -webkit-text-size-adjust: none;
}

.row{max-width: 640px !important;}
ul, li, p, span, h1, h2, h3, h4, dl, dt, dd, form, input, textarea, select { margin: 0px; padding: 0px;font-weight:normal;}
ul, li { list-style-type: none; }
a { color: #FFA72C; text-decoration: none }
a:hover, a:focus { color: #FFA72C; text-decoration: underline }
h1, h2, h3, h4, h5, h6, .h1, .h2, .h3, .h4, .h5, .h6 { font-family: "微软雅黑", "Hiragino Sans GB", "Microsoft YaHei", tahoma, arial, simsun, ""; font-weight: 500; line-height: 1.1; color: inherit }
.h1, .h2, .h3, .h4, .h5, .h6 { margin: 0 }
img, .ylw-img-responsive { height: auto; max-width: 100% }
.ylw-img-responsive2 { height: 160px; width: 220px }
.ylw-img-responsive3 { height: 250px; width: 360px }
*:link, *:visited, *:hover, *:active, *:focus, .item-on-hover, .btn-success, #button, .team img, .kehu figure a p { -webkit-transition: all .3s linear; -moz-transition: all .3s linear; -o-transition: all .3s linear; transition: all .3s linear }
.h-h2 { font-size: 24px; line-height: 150%; color: #000; background-image: url(../images/t-xian.gif); background-repeat: no-repeat; background-position: center bottom; padding-bottom: 22px; padding-top: 0; margin-top: 0; margin-bottom: 26px }

.fx_img_ewm{width:50%;margin-top:10px;}
.fx_img_ewm_jingxuan{width:100%;height:100%;}
.fx_banquan{text-align: center;}
.fx_banquan p{display:inline-block;}
/*.fx_dibu{display:none;}*/
/*@media screen and (max-width:770px){*/
 .fx_dibu{display:block;}
 .footnav{ position:fixed; bottom:0px; background:#1f1d1d; border-top:1px solid #1f1d1d; height:50px; overflow:hidden; width:100%; max-width:640px; z-index:111}
 .footnav li{ float:left; width:25%; text-align:center;}
 .footnav li a{ display:block; height:50px; color:#999999;}
 .footnav li i{ width:100%; height:18px; display:block; margin:0 auto; margin-top:5px; margin-bottom:5px;}
 /*.footnav li.nav-1 i{ background:url(../images/icon_03.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-2 i{ background:url(../images/icon_11.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-3 i{ background:url(../images/icon_06.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-4 i{ background:url(../images/icon_08.png) no-repeat center; background-size:auto 100%;}
 .footnav li:hover a,.footnav li.on a{color:#FFA72C;}
 .footnav li.nav-1:hover i,.footnav li.nav-1.on i{ background:url(../images/icon_17.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-2:hover i,.footnav li.nav-2.on i{ background:url(../images/icon_20.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-3:hover i,.footnav li.nav-3.on i{ background:url(../images/icon_18.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-4:hover i,.footnav li.nav-4.on i{ background:url(../images/icon_19.png) no-repeat center; background-size:auto 100%;}
*//*}*/
 .footnav li.nav-1 i{ background:url(../images/woshi.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-2 i{ background:url(../images/wokan.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-3 i{ background:url(../images/woyao.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-4 i{ background:url(../images/wode.png) no-repeat center; background-size:auto 100%;}
 .footnav li:hover a,.footnav li.on a{color:#d1aa6f;}
 .footnav li.nav-1:hover i,.footnav li.nav-1.on i{ background:url(../images/woshi_on.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-2:hover i,.footnav li.nav-2.on i{ background:url(../images/wokan_on.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-3:hover i,.footnav li.nav-3.on i{ background:url(../images/woyao_on.png) no-repeat center; background-size:auto 100%;}
 .footnav li.nav-4:hover i,.footnav li.nav-4.on i{ background:url(../images/wode_on.png) no-repeat center; background-size:auto 100%;}

.sign,.case_show{background:#F9F9F9;width:90%;margin:10px auto;border-radius:10px;/*padding:10px;*/}
.sign h3,.case_show h3{font-weight: 600;margin:5px 0 0px;font-size:17px;color:#000;width: 96%;
    background: url(../images/smxx_bg_title.png);
    background-size: 100% 100%;
    padding-left: 14px;
    height: 45px;
    line-height: 45px;}
.sign ul li{/*height:30px;*/line-height:30px;}
.sign ul li input{border:none;outline:none;height: 100%;font-size: 14px;height:25px;padding-left: 5px;}
.fx_btn-warning{background: linear-gradient(to right, #fdeec5,#c4955f);border:1px solid #1a1819;width:90%;margin:10px 0 0 5%;height:35px;color:#000;border-radius:5px;}
.case_list_box{overflow: auto;}
.case_list{margin:10px 0;}
.case_list img{width:30vw;max-width: 192px;height:30vw;max-height: 192px;margin:0 5px;}
.h50{height:55px;}







